**What is Steve Emtman's Biography?**

Steve Emtman was born on December 15, 1969, in the city of Pullman, Washington. He attended Pullman High School, where he excelled in football, showcasing his skills as a defensive tackle. Following his impressive high school career, he was recruited by the University of Washington, where he would go on to become a college football superstar.

**What Achievements Did Steve Emtman Accomplish in College?**

Steve Emtman’s college career at the University of Washington was nothing short of spectacular. He played for the Washington Huskies from 1989 to 1991 and quickly became a dominant force on the field. Some of his notable achievements during this time include:

  • Consensus All-American in 1991
  • Won the Outland Trophy in 1991, awarded to the nation’s best interior lineman
  • Named the Pac-10 Defensive Player of the Year
  • Part of the 1991 National Championship team

Emtman’s performance in college not only solidified his status as a top player but also caught the attention of NFL scouts, paving the way for his professional career.

**How Did Steve Emtman Fare in the NFL?**

Steve Emtman was selected first overall by the Indianapolis Colts in the 1992 NFL Draft. His transition to the professional league was highly anticipated, and he didn’t disappoint. Emtman played for the Colts from 1992 to 1996, and during this time, he made significant contributions to the team, including:

  • Being named to the NFL All-Rookie Team in 1992
  • Recording a career-high of 67 tackles in the 1994 season
  • Participating in the 1995 Pro Bowl

However, Emtman’s career was plagued by injuries, which ultimately led to his retirement in 1997 after a brief stint with the Miami Dolphins. Despite the challenges, his impact on the field remains memorable.
